The Ministry of Health, Wellness and the Environment is currently developing a National Action Programme (NAP) for Combating Land Degradation and Drought, as well as a National Biodiversity Strategy and Action Plan for St Vincent and the Grenadines.{{more}}

The consultations/meetings are geared at community involvement in the development of these plans and will be facilitated by local environmentalist Dr Reynold Murray.
The consultations/meetings aim to build awareness of the issues relating to land degradation, drought, and biodiversity conservation, the sustainable use of these resources, their threats and possible solutions. Most importantly, it will seek to gain public feedback on these issues and to solicit suggestions for possible solutions to these issues in order to facilitate the implementation of the United Nations Convention to Combat Desertification/Land degradation (UNCCD) and the United Nations Convention on Biological Diversity (UNCBD) at the national level.
